About PACE

Philanthropists Gary and Mary West founded West Health with the mission of enabling seniors to successfully age in place with access to high-quality affordable health and support services that preserve and protect their dignity quality of life and independence. The Gary and Mary West PACE (Program of All-inclusive Care for the Elderly) affiliated with West Health () is a non-profit that delivers medical social and behavioral services to the frail elderly to the North County of San Diego. This PACE center is entrepreneurial in nature and focuses on innovations and bringing new processes to the traditional PACE environment.

Were looking for passionate healthcare providers who want to be part of a team dedicated to enable seniors to live in their communities as independently as possible by providing compassionate comprehensive health and supportive care.

Position Summary:

Under the supervision of the Home Care Coordinator the personal care worker is responsible for providing various care services necessary for attending to the personal needs support and health status of participants in both the center and home setting.

Education and Certification:

  • Must possess as a minimum a GED or high school diploma.
  • CPR/BLS certification required.
  • Original valid driver license with proof of auto insurance.
  • Clean driving record.

Skills & Experience:

  • Knowledge of the principles and techniques involved in relating to frail elderly persons.
  • Skill in communicating with participants their families and other staff members; ability to establish a helping trusting relationship with participants.
  • Demonstrates sensitivity to the needs of older adults as evidenced by a caring approach patience in providing care and responsiveness to participant requests.
  • Ability to follow directions verbal and written instructions and adapt work schedule under supervision.
  • Ability to follow through with instructions and directions provided by supervisor RN QAPI coordinator primary care physician and/or medical director.
  • Ability to utilize appropriate safety measures when providing care.
  • Ability to relate to the public and governmental agencies in a pleasant patient and professional manner
  • Ability to work effectively and harmoniously as part of an interdisciplinary team the elderly providers of services and peers in particular.
  • Well organized dependable flexible and resourceful.
  • Original valid drivers license with proof of auto insurance.

Medical Clearance:

Employees must have medical clearance for communicable diseases and up-to-date immunizations before having direct participant contact.

Job offers are contingent upon a successful pre-employment drug screen background check and physical assessment.
